TLDR

  • Eli Lilly will file for FDA approval of retatrutide in Q1 2027, delayed from its original 2025 target
  • In Phase 3 trials, patients with obesity and Type 2 diabetes lost an average of 20.8% body weight (nearly 50 lbs) at 80 weeks
  • Patients with obesity and cardiovascular disease lost an average of 22.6% body weight (~55.8 lbs) at 80 weeks
  • Retatrutide targets three hormones (GLP-1, GIP, glucagon), compared to one or two for rival drugs
  • Analysts at TD Cowen estimate retatrutide could hit $3.8 billion in sales by 2030

Eli Lilly announced Thursday it plans to file for regulatory approval of retatrutide, its next-generation obesity drug, in the first quarter of 2027. The timeline is a delay from an earlier target of 2025. LLY stock was up 1.99% on the day.



Eli Lilly and Company, LLY

The company said it needs more time to collect and verify manufacturing and quality-control data required by regulators.

Retatrutide is a weekly injection. It passed two additional Phase 3 clinical trials, posting weight loss results that outpace current treatments on the market.
